Are ExitOrder states treated differently in Strategy Analyzer?
When I have an open buy order that hasn't been filled, it displays the state as I would expect : Working. I can check every bar and the state per bar is accurate.
When I try this with exit orders, it's almost as if the strategy analyzer is going off the output tab and not per bar evaluation. Even where the order has not yet filled, it shows as "filled" in 100% of the checks. Is this expected?Tags: None

I would not expect exit order states to be treated different in the Strategy Analyzer.
Where are you seeing that the order is being listed as "filled" when it hasn't been filled yet?
Have you enabled TraceOrders? Although this won't tell us when an order is filled, it may help clear up the order in which orders are happening.
You can enable TraceOrders in the Strategy Analyzer in the Default Properties screen. Output will show up in the NinjaScript Output window.
